On our way home.
Just passed Dalwhinnie and it's snowing. This wasn't in the script - winter was supposed to be over and we would be into gardening and short sleeved golf when we got home.
So what were the best bits? Our favourite places were Chaing Mai in Thailand, Luang Prabang in Laos and Hoi An in Vietnam. These were places that we would love to go back to in the future.
The best things that we have seen? Possibly the palace and Wat Po in Bangkok or perhaps the hilltop temple in Chaing Mai where we became temporary Buddhists or maybe the white temple in Chaing Rai. Perhaps the waterfalls at Luang Prabang or the villages along the mighty Mekong river. Anchor Wat? We have seen so many wonderful things that it is difficult to choose the highlights.
Best experiences? Meeting and partying with the children in our home stay village in Laos, motor biking at top speed through the streets and villages surrounding Hue. Bamboo rafting down the river during our hill tribes trek, quad biking in Siam Reip, bathing with elephants at Luang Prabang? Late night bowling with Big Frank, chocolate cheese cake in Hoi An, the cycle ride to the beach in Hoi An? White water rafting in Bali, snorkelling with turtles in Gili Meno. Our R&R time in Phuket was fabulous and put us back on our feet for the rest of the trip. Almost every day had something special.
Worst bits? Susan being ill and having to trek out of the jungle wasn't fun but was memorable. The food in Laos wasn't brilliant.
So was it worthwhile? Absolutely and we would both do something similar in a minute!
